Yes you can request them to change it to New York VO. There were a few cases where PPR email itself instructed people to submit passport at NYC.
That is interesting. Do you know if there are delays for this if we preemptively say we want to send to NY before ppr? I can just drop and pick up from NY and avoid all the crazy shipping in winter
That is interesting. Do you know if there are delays for this if we preemptively say we want to send to NY before ppr?
There is no point in doing so. Wait for PPR and get it changed. You can send a request before that but most likely it will be ignored. Plus when they change VO they reset 30 days timeline so no issues.

Anyways do any one know what does the progress bar show once you cross the 6 month mark ? What does it display ?
Application status
We are processing your application. We will send you a message when there is an update or if we need more information from you.
Your application is taking us longer than usual to process.
About 20% of our applications are more complex to process. They take us longer due to things like how easily we can verify information, how well and how quickly you answer our requests and whether the application is complete.
If you aren't seeing updates, contact us using this
Web form. Make sure you read your messages and take action when we ask you to.

Yes, the address on my letter was
CPC – Ottawa – PR P.O. Box 8781 Ottawa, ON
K1G 5B3
When i reached out to the e-mail address on the letter, they asked me to send it to :
CPC-O
365 Laurier ave W.
Ottawa (ON) K1A 1L1
